Tierra L Leonard, Age 36

Orlando, FL
Search Report

Known As:

Leonard L Tierra

Used to Live in
1434 Mercy Dr APT 237, Orlando, FL 32808 + 1 more
UNLOCK REPORT

Summary

Phones and Addresses

View All Info

FAQ about Tierra L Leonard

  • What is Tierra L Leonard’s date of birth?

    Tierra L Leonard was born on 1988.